What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files (composed only of letters and numbers) that a web server places on your computer or mobile device when you visit a webpage. When used, the cookie can help make our Services more user-friendly, for example by remembering your language preferences and settings. You can find more information about cookies at www.allaboutcookies.org

Cookies are widely used in order to make websites work in an efficient way. The use of cookies allows you to navigate between pages efficiently. Cookies remember your preferences, and make the interaction between you and the Services smoother and more efficient. Cookies are also used to help ensure that the advertisements you see online are relevant to you and your interests.

What types of Tracking Information do we use?

There are the main types of Tracking Information:

Strictly Necessary Tracking Information

Тhis Tracking Information is essential to enable you to login, navigate around and use the features of our Services, or to provide a service requested by you (such as your username). We do not need to obtain your consent in order to use this Tracking Information . This Tracking Information can be used for security and integrity reasons - for example to detect violation of our policies and for support or security features.

Functionality Tracking Information - This Tracking Information allows our Services to remember choices you make (such as your language) and provide enhanced and personalized features. For example, this Tracking Information is used for authentication (to remember when you are logged-in) and supports other features of our Services.

Performance Tracking Information - This Tracking Information collects information about your online activity (for example the duration of your visit on our Services), including behavioural data and content engagement metrics. This Tracking Information is used for analytics, research and to perform statistics (based on aggregated information).

Marketing or Advertising Tracking Information - This Tracking Information is used to deliver tailored offers and advertisements to you, based on your derived interests, as well as to perform email marketing campaigns. It can also be used to limit the number of times you see an advertisement as well as help measure the effectiveness of the advertising campaign. It is usually placed by our advertisers (for example advertising networks) and provides them insights about the people who see and interact with their ads, visit their websites or use their app.

Social media Tracking Information - Our website includes social media features, such as the Facebook "Like" or "Share" buttons. These features are either hosted by a third party or hosted directly on our Services. Your interactions with these features are governed by the privacy statement of the company providing these features.

Turning off cookies via your web browser

Most web browsers will provide you with some general information about cookies, enable you to see what cookies are stored on your device, allow you to delete them all or on an individual basis, and enable you to block or allow cookies for all websites or individually selected websites. You can also normally turn off third party cookies separately. Please note that the settings offered by a browser or device often only apply to that particular browser or device.

Information about cookies is usually found in the "Help" section of the web browser. Below are some links to some commonly used web browsers:
